Executive summary
A affirmative answer on a hot dog has majority support this week: 6 of 10 models (60%). Claude Opus 5, GPT-5.4 mini, Grok 4.6, and DeepSeek V4 Pro disagree. Grok 4.20 (non-reasoning) was quickest, at a median 429 ms. Mistral Medium 3.5 and Mistral Small 4 were unavailable and are left out of the above.
Key findings
Consensus. 60% of models (6 of 10) say affirmative.
Dissent. Claude Opus 5, GPT-5.4 mini, Grok 4.6, and DeepSeek V4 Pro went the other way.
Response latency. Grok 4.20 (non-reasoning) answered in a median 429 ms; Grok 4.6 took 12.0 seconds. That is a 27.9× spread, mostly thinking time.
Response length. DeepSeek V4 Pro used the most output tokens, a median of 91, for a question that asked for one word.
One-word compliance. Every model kept it to one word. Nice.
Provider availability. Mistral Medium 3.5 and Mistral Small 4 returned nothing usable this week. It stays in the table, because quietly dropping a down provider would flatter the ones that were up.
Framing sensitivity
We also asked each model with a system prompt that stated the answer as fact, and watched what happened. Changing your mind is not worse than holding firm here: one is following instructions, the other is ignoring a false premise, and we are not grading either.

Told a hot dog is a sandwich, 5 of 10 models changed their answer: 3 to affirmative, 1 to non-committal, and 1 to negative. Told a hot dog is not a sandwich, 6 of 10 models changed their answer, all of them to negative. Claude Opus 5 did not budge.
